Advanced Aluminum Engineering & Performance

Thermally Broken Aluminum Construction

All Quaker EdgeLine windows feature
thermally broken aluminum frames,
meaning an internal thermal barrier
separates the interior and exterior metal
surfaces. This design helps manage heat
transfer and supports a more comfortable
indoor environment.

Structural Strength for Large Openings

Unlike traditional window materials, aluminum provides exceptional strength with minimal bulk. This allows high‑performance aluminum windows like EdgeLine to support large glass panels and custom configurations without sacrificing stability.

Durable, Long‑Lasting Finishes

EdgeLine windows are finished with premium powder‑coated aluminum window finishes that meet strict AAMA performance standards. These finishes are designed to resist fading, chalking, and corrosion—ideal for long‑term performance in varied climates.

EdgeLine Window Styles

One of the biggest advantages of Quaker EdgeLine windows is the variety of architectural styles available. Each option maintains the same slim sightlines, steel‑inspired aesthetic, and durable aluminum construction, while offering unique functional benefits for different spaces and design needs.
Style 01

Picture Windows

Fixed units designed to maximize natural light and unobstructed views.
Style 02

Awning Windows

Top‑hinged windows that provide controlled ventilation, even during light rain.
Style 03

Casement Windows

Side‑hinged windows that open outward for wide openings and maximum airflow.
Style 04

Single Hung Windows

A classic vertical design featuring a fixed upper sash and operable lower sash.
All styles are built using the same architectural aluminum platform, allowing homeowners and designers to mix and match configurations while maintaining a cohesive, modern look throughout the home.
